Bus Pass Sales UPDATE for May
Due to the impact of COVID-19, TRAFFIX bus pass sales are still ON HOLD until we have a better idea of how the 2020-2021 school year will be structured. We continue to work closely with the San Ramon Valley Unifi ed School District and monitor health orders to determine when and how to best sell bus passes for next school year. Once we know when bus passes will go on sale, we will publish the sales schedule on the TRAFFIX website .

For now, the best thing you can do is to log onto your TRAFFIX account to make sure that all of your account information is correct; mailing address, email addresses, phone numbers, spelling of names, student grade levels, etc. DIABLO RESIDENTS - Please make sure that your Diablo mailing address (P.O. Box) is entered as your primary address (where we will mail your bus pass) and please place your physical address in the notes field. Thanks!
Refund UPDATE for May
Refund. Text on the ropes
On April 21st, the TRAFFIX Board of Directors approved issuing refunds to all current TRAFFIX bus pass holders whose passes are paid in full . Refunds will cover the 49 days of school during which there has been no bus service.

Because we need to issue so many refunds, we are in the process of updating our check printing process to allow for more efficient processing of refund checks. While this will take additional time, please rest assured that if you paid for your bus pass in full , you will receive a pro-rated refund. We ask for your patience as we process all refunds. Again, if you have an outstanding balance, you will not receive a refund.

In addition to allocating funds for bus pass refunds, TRAFFIX is proud to provide the relief funding needed to allow First Student to pay TRAFFIX school bus drivers through the rest of the school year.

PARENTS! Become a TRAFFIX AmBUSador!
TRAFFIX is fortunate to have a group of parents and community members who, as volunteer representatives of the TRAFFIX Citizen's Advisory Committee (CAC), attend quarterly meetings to provide valuable input about our program. CAC Representatives serve as a liaison between TRAFFIX and their respective schools and communities.  We call them our AmBUSadors!

We are currently seeking new CAC Representatives from each of the following schools: Country Club Elementary, Coyote Creek Elementary, Green Valley Elementary and San Ramon Valley High School.  CLICK HERE  to learn more.
